“Vinaigrette” salad
(serves 2)
2 boiled, cooled potatoes
250 g boiled beetroot
1 boiled carrot
1 pickled gherkin
50 g peas
¼ leek (approx. 25 g)
Salt and pepper
50 ml cooking oil
Dice the boiled, but already cooled
potatoes, carrots, beetroot, leeks and
pickled gherkins at turbo speed.
Mix all diced ingredients in a salad bowl
with the peas.
Season to taste with salt and pepper.
Dress with cooking oil.
“Stolichny” salad
(serves 2)
150 g mortadella
3 boiled, cooled potatoes
2 pickled gherkins or marinaded
cucumbers
1 boiled carrot
Peas, half a can
Salt and pepper
Dressing:
¼ carton of sour cream
¼ glass mayonnaise
Dice the boiled, but already cooled
potatoes, carrots, ham and cucumbers
at turbo speed.
Mix all diced ingredients in a salad bowl
with the peas.
Season to taste with salt and pepper.
Mix all ingredients. Dress with sour
cream and mayonnaise.
Crab salad
(serves 2)
150 g cooked chicken
150 g boiled, cooled potatoes
100 g cucumbers
Green salad
25 g crab meat
1-2 hard-boiled eggs
75 g mayonnaise
Dice the boiled, but already cooled
potatoes, eggs, cucumbers, crab meat
and the cooked meat at turbo speed.
Finely chop the green salad.
Season to taste with salt and pepper.
Dress with mayonnaise.
“Okroshka” soup
(serves 2-3 persons)
Kvass, 1 litres
150 g cooked chicken breast
1-3 boiled, cooled potatoes
1-3 hard-boiled eggs
½ bunch of radishes (4-5)
1-2 cucumbers
¼ leek (approx. 25 g)
Parsley and dill
1-2 tbsp. sour cream
mustard, sugar
The cooked but already cooled
potatoes, eggs, cucumbers, radishes
and the cooked chicken breast should
be diced at turbo speed.
Thoroughly mix sour cream, chopped
leek and the eggs with mustard and
sugar and dilute with a little kvass.
Add the diced ingredients, chopped
parsley and dill.
Season to taste with salt and pepper.
Whisk
For whipping cream, beating egg whites
and milk froth from hot milk (max. 70 °C)
and cold milk (max. 8 °C) as well as for
making sauces and desserts.
W Risk of scalding!
When processing hot liquids, use a tall, thin
blending receptacle.
Warning!
Never insert the whisk into the base unit
without the gear attachment.
Do not attach or remove the gear
attachment with the whisk until the
appliance is at a standstill.
